Defroster Switch

Is the Defroster Switch in my '86 Camaro a Dealer Part or can I get it Aftermarket. It only stays On for about 3 mins.

It might be the defroster timer that's shot. This is above the passenger's feet, below the a/c vent, under that piece of plastic that faces forward. You might have to remove the hush panel (plastic above the passenger's feet), sometimes the hush panel blocks the other panel's screws (all accessible from bottom edge of dash). Thing looks like a big relay.
